Maxi Priest Inducted into the Jamaica Music Museum Hall of Fame: A Reggae Legend Honored


On March 1, 2025, the Reggae Gold Awards ceremony honored British-Jamaican reggae artist Maxi Priest by inducting him into the Jamaica Music Museum Hall of Fame. This prestigious accolade recognizes his significant contributions to reggae music and his role in bringing the genre to a global audience. ​instagram.com+4facebook.com+4facebook.com+4

A Musical Journey Rooted in Reggae

Born Max Alfred Elliott in London to Jamaican parents, Maxi Priest grew up immersed in a rich tapestry of musical influences, including gospel, reggae, R&B, and pop. His unique blend of these genres, particularly lovers rock—a subgenre of reggae—propelled him to international acclaim. Over his illustrious career, Maxi Priest has released ten albums and numerous hits, solidifying his status as one of the most successful reggae solo artists globally, second only to Bob Marley. ​hollywoodbowl.com+2facts.net+2yardhype.com+2hollywoodbowl.com



Chart-Topping Success and Collaborations

Maxi Priest's 1990 album "Bonafide" achieved gold status, featuring the single "Close to You," which reached number one on the Billboard Hot 100 and number two on the Hot R&B Singles chart. His versatility is further showcased through collaborations with artists across various genres, including Roberta Flack on "Set the Night to Music" and Shaggy on "That Girl." ​yardhype.com+4hollywoodbowl.com+4streetwiseradio.blogspot.com+4


A Humble Acknowledgment

Expressing his gratitude for the induction, Maxi Priest shared his joy with fans, stating, "God is great! Giving thanks for an incredible blessing and a beautiful surprise." ​facebook.com

A Legacy Cemented

Maxi Priest's induction into the Jamaica Music Museum Hall of Fame not only celebrates his past achievements but also underscores his ongoing influence in the reggae music scene. His ability to fuse different musical styles while staying true to his reggae roots has paved the way for future generations of artists. This honor serves as a testament to his enduring impact and the universal appeal of his music.​

As Maxi Priest continues to inspire and entertain audiences worldwide, his Hall of Fame induction stands as a well-deserved recognition of a remarkable career dedicated to the art of music.
